logo

Output 3e7851b75352b669c55b90e2338f098eb608c5dd0a13dbf5f256203f4cee7ca5:52

value
263787080
script pubkey
OP_0 OP_PUSHBYTES_20 c242151baca00029c9204e14699a6adf9ff4ed2d
address
bc1qcfpp2xav5qqznjfqfc2xnxn2m70lfmfdtda4pm
transaction
3e7851b75352b669c55b90e2338f098eb608c5dd0a13dbf5f256203f4cee7ca5